Understanding Our Sustainable Production Process
At our Bali coconut bowl factory, the production process begins with sourcing discarded coconut shells, a by-product of the coconut industry in Indonesia. These shells are cleaned, cut, and sanded to create the basic bowl shape. Artisans then polish each piece with natural plant oils, typically coconut oil, to enhance durability and water resistance. This method avoids synthetic coatings, ensuring that our bowls remain eco-friendly and safe for food contact. The capacity of our bowls ranges between 500–800 ml, aligning with the natural size of mature coconut shells. Meeting International Standards and Buyer Expectations
Our coconut bowls comply with international food safety standards, crucial for buyers in the EU and US. We ensure our products are free from harmful coatings, heavy metals, and unsafe adhesives, in line with regulations such as the EU Regulation 1935/2004 and US FDA food contact rules. Buyers often request documentation like MSDS for applied oils or food-safety test results, particularly when supplying to retail chains. Our bowls are marketed as food-safe, suitable for cold and room-temperature foods but not for microwaves or dishwashers. Pricing and Bulk Purchase Options
Wholesale prices for our coconut bowls range from USD 1–3 per piece, depending on the order volume, typically starting at 500 pieces. This pricing excludes shipping and any import taxes, which buyers must account for in their total landed cost. Our bowls are shipped in master cartons of 50–100, with each bowl either bulk-packed or individually wrapped to prevent damage. Buyers can choose between LCL (Less-than-Container Load) or FCL (Full Container Load) for sea freight, with air freight available for urgent smaller consignments. The light yet bulky nature of the bowls means shipping costs are often calculated based on volumetric weight.

Logistics and Shipping Considerations
Shipping logistics are a crucial aspect of our export operations. Transit times for sea freight from Indonesia to ports like Los Angeles, Rotterdam, or Sydney typically range from 3–6 weeks, depending on routing and consolidation. Buyers must also consider destination customs duties and VAT/GST when evaluating total costs.
